The importance to a company of controlling expansion A: it is very important for a company to control its expansion. First, if a company expands too fast without any control it will soon face a variety of problems. For example the budget of this company will become tight because it has to spend money in setting up branches or recruiting more employees. Besides, the structure of this company will become more and more complex which will probably lead to the lack of efficiency in terms of communication, responsiveness and leadership. On the contrary if a company can keep itself at a reasonable size which keeps up with its development, high efficiency will be achieved in the operation and management of the company. Therefore, this company will have a better chance to develop itself. 张贺的口语资料 63. How to decide whether to purchase or rent company premises A: first we should see to it that we check the financial situation of our company before we decide whether to purchase or rent company premises. As we all know we will have to spend much more money in purchasing premises than renting them. Therefore we should check our company’s financial situation to see whether we now have enough money to purchase premises. Any ignorance of current financial situation will break company’s cash flow or even undermine the company’s normal production. Second we should ask ourselves the aim that makes us purchase or rent premises. Do we want to set up our headquarters for a long-term investigation which will definitely need us to purchase buildings or just build a branch for a short-term project which requires only some rented houses? After all these careful studies we can make our decision. 69. How to decide whether to float a company on the stock market A: we should check the policy concerning listing a company onto the stock market. Different stock exchanges have different policies and requirements. We should check these policies or requirements to see that if our company meets the demand so as to be listed on the stock market. For example according to the policy of many SEs, the total capital of a company should meet a certain level before it can be listed. Besides, its after-tax profits should also reach a certain level. So check these policies to see if our company is qualified to be listed onto the stock market. Second, we should understand and are willing to take the responsibilities that a listing company has to bear such as disclosure director’s duty all kinds of expenses tax and so on. 73. Only in this way, can the company adapt to changes, and to respond to market opportunities and challenges in effectively. 第三项 问题的讨论和解决 本项考试的时间:7分钟左右 本项考试的形式:每个考生得到相同的文字资料,按照要求对需要解决的问题进行讨论,并最终得出结果。 考生在进行考试前有30秒时间阅读文字材料,并且在考试过程中可以参考材料。 本项考试内容:本项考试为考生模拟了商业工作的真实环境,包括商业活动中任何可以进行双向交流的场 合。但仍然处于以下范围中:广告、求职、通信联系、商业交流、经营者与顾客的关系、财政、会计、生 产管理、生产安全、员工健康、员工管理、员工招聘、 员工培训、市场、销售、货物运输、技术等等。 本项考试的目的是:考官考察考生运用英语进行交流的能力。包括:正确的组织和进行对话的能力;对问 题做出正确的回应和分析的能力;做出判断的能力。 本项考试从难度上来说居于口语三项考试之首。 考生在本项考试中必须做到: 1(仔细阅读本项考试文字材料,明确所要达到的目的。(讨论什么;决定什么) 2(在讨论的开头迅速对所讨论的话题的背景进行简单介绍。 张贺的口语资料 实用技巧:将文字材料中的字句进行简化并表达出来。(见范例) 3(两名考生讨论和解决的问题进行。 实用步骤1:一问一答式的讨论(范例1) A提问(一句话)——B回答(一句话),阐述理由(两句话),A附和(一句话),阐述理由(两句话)— —一B提问(一句话)——A回答(一句话),阐述理由(两句话),B附和(一句话),阐述理由(两句话). ——A或B定下决定(一句话)——B或A支持决定(一句话)。 这种方法思路清晰明确,但切忌回答过于简单。 实用步骤2:各自阐述观点的讨论(范例2) A阐述观点(一句话)和理由(两句话)——B对A的观点表态(一句话),阐述自己的观点并阐述理由(两 句话)——双方讨论,深入阐述本人观点(A,B各两句话)——定下决定(A,B各一句话)。 这种方法适合对问题的辩论。但考生需注意彼此的交流。 实用技巧(见范例): A.提问者将文字材料中规定讨论的部分(通常特殊疑问句)改为一般疑问句并进行表述。 B.使用第一人称I或We进行表述,自然进入虚拟的工作环境中。 C.使用工作场合中常用的套话使得交流更加自然。例如:Shall we get down to our business? D.在讨论中表达同意时所用的句型:I think so. / You are right. /That’s quite true. /Definitely. /I have the same view. /I share your concern. /That’s a good point. / No doubt about it. E. 在讨论中表达不同意时所用的句型:That’s true but…. Yes I know but…. I understand but…. I don’t think that I agree with you. I don’t think so. I can’t agree with you. I have some difficulty with your view.
